Through Hole Resistors

Through hole resistors are a type of resistor that are often used as components in electronic circuits because they offer superior durability and reliability. The H4P470KFZA is a type of through hole resistor that is designed to be mounted into printed circuit boards (PCBs) and has a number of uses. This article will delve into H4P470KFZA’s application field and working principle.

Application Field

The H4P470KFZA is a surface mount type of through hole resistor that is designed to be easily soldered onto printed circuit boards. This type of resistor is used to control or limit current flow in an electrical circuit and is usually used as a safety component to protect the circuit from over-current. Furthermore, the H4P470KFZA is often used as a voltage divider to reduce or split voltages. It can also be used to filter noise or as a pull-up resistor in digital logic circuits.

Working Principle

The working principle of the H4P470KFZA is based on Ohm’s law, which states that current flowing through a conductor is directly proportional to the voltage applied across it. Hence, the resistor is designed to resist the flow of electrons, resulting in a decrease in current and voltage. The amount of current or voltage reduction is determined by the value of the resistor. The H4P470KFZA has a 470KΩ value, which translates to a high resistance, thus resulting in a high reduction in current and voltage.

In terms of the physical design, the H4P470KFZA is a through-hole resistor, meaning that it is designed to be mounted on the component side of a printed circuit board with the help of its leads. The leads allow the resistor to be connected to the PCB’s conductive pads, thus forming a connection between the resistor and the circuit. The leads and pads are then usually soldered together to form a secure connection. Due to the resistor’s ability to be physically connected to a PCB, it is much more secure than a surface-mount resistor.
